Trevor Hoffman, the Major League's all-time leader in saves, filed for free agency on Saturday but could still remain with the Padres. Hoffman, 41, was offered a contract by San Diego in the past two weeks, but GM Kevin Towers has yet to hear back from Hoffman's agent. "Well, I think I have more than one [season left]," Hoffman told MLB.com last month. "My body feels good. My arm feels a heck of a lot better than it has the last few years. The competitive juices are still there."
